From acclaimed photographer Heidi Ross and award-winning writers Ann Patchett and Jon Meacham, Nashville: Scenes From the New American South is a dynamic, intimate portrait exploring diverse facets of this legendary Southern city and country music capital. Nashville is a creative collaboration that awakens the senses, an immersion in the city hailed “the Athens of the South.” Ross, Patchett, and Meacham capture both its iconic historical side—its deep Southern roots, from food and festivals to famous venues, recording studios, and style—and its modern, vividly creative incarnation that draws established and upcoming artists in all mediums. Blending exceptional narrative with 175 evocative evocative black-and-white and color photographs, Nashville is an intimate, textured panorama that brilliantly illuminates one of America’s most remarkable treasures.
